What is cannabis retail management?
Cannabis retail management is the full job of running a dispensary as a business: ringing sales, tracking inventory in Metrc, staying compliant, and, on the money side, paying vendors, reconciling invoices, recovering credits, and keeping the books straight. Most operators have the front of house handled. Their POS rings sales and tracks inventory, and it does that well.
The other half — the money moving out the back door to thirty-odd vendors — usually runs on email, spreadsheets, and a gut feeling. That's the half ShelfSpace was built to run, and the half this guide is about.

Your POS rings sales. Something has to run the money.
A cannabis POS is a front-of-house tool. It rings transactions, tracks inventory against Metrc, and runs your menu and loyalty. It was never designed to pay a vendor, catch a duplicate invoice, or file the credit you're owed on a promotion. That work lives in the back office — and for most dispensaries, the back office is one person, an inbox, and a spreadsheet.
Cannabis retail management means running both halves on purpose. Here's who does what.

Where dispensaries actually lose money
The front of house is visible. You can watch sales tick up on a screen all day. The money you lose in the back office is invisible until it's already gone:
- You pay the same invoice twice, because AP runs on email and nobody caught the duplicate.
- You run a vendor's BOGO and eat the discount yourself — a co-marketing credit you're owed and never filed.
- You've got a vendor's product frozen on your shelf as cash you can't touch, aging closer to expiration every week.
None of this shows up in your POS. It shows up in your bank balance. Good cannabis retail management is mostly about closing these leaks before they open.
